La méthode values () renvoie un objet de vue qui affiche une liste de toutes les valeurs du dictionnaire.
La syntaxe de values()
est:
dictionary.values ()
values () Paramètres
values()
La méthode ne prend aucun paramètre.
Valeur renvoyée à partir des valeurs ()
values()
La méthode retourne un objet de vue qui affiche une liste de toutes les valeurs dans un dictionnaire donné.
Exemple 1: obtenir toutes les valeurs du dictionnaire
# random sales dictionary sales = ( 'apple': 2, 'orange': 3, 'grapes': 4 ) print(sales.values())
Production
dict_values ((2, 4, 3))
Exemple 2: Comment fonctionne values () lorsque le dictionnaire est modifié?
# random sales dictionary sales = ( 'apple': 2, 'orange': 3, 'grapes': 4 ) values = sales.values() print('Original items:', values) # delete an item from dictionary del(sales('apple')) print('Updated items:', values)
Production
Éléments d'origine: dict_values ((2, 4, 3)) Éléments mis à jour: dict_values ((4, 3))
Les valeurs d'objet de vue ne retournent pas elles-mêmes une liste de valeurs d'articles de vente, mais elles renvoient une vue de toutes les valeurs du dictionnaire.
Si la liste est mise à jour à tout moment, les modifications sont répercutées sur l'objet de vue lui-même, comme indiqué dans le programme ci-dessus.